Curl Curl Beach is a popular destination on the Northern Beaches of Sydney, known for its excellent surfing conditions and beautiful surroundings. The beach is approximately 1.2 kilometers long and divided into two sections: North Curl Curl and South Curl Curl. North Curl Curl is great for swimming and bodyboarding, especially near the lagoon, making it ideal for families with children.
